How To Check Food Labels for Whole Grains

Posted: 21 Feb 2010 06:50 PM PST

What are wholegrain foods and how are they essential to your diet? Whole grains are grains of cereal that contain germ, endosperm and bran. Refined grains only have endosperm which is less healthy than your whole grains. Most common examples of whole grains would be brown rice, wheat, oats, barley and etc. These unprocessed grains tend to be healthier for your body and is better in the long run. It contains more vitamins and minerals than the processed grains.

Whole grains are very good sources of fiber, which can help in your digestion, can help reduce your caloric intake and can help you maintain the levels of sugar in your blood. How To Calm your Fear of Flying

Posted: 21 Feb 2010 06:22 PM PST

Fear of flying is also known as aerophobia, aviatophobia, or aviophobia.  It is not uncommon even in this age of globetrotting.  There are still many people who suffer different degrees of this type of fear.  Some individuals are only anxious about flying while others have a real phobia of riding in an airplane.

The three main reasons why some people are afraid to fly are:

  • Fear of crashing
  • Fear because they are not in control
  • Fear resulting from claustrophobia
